Review the Pet Policy of the Traveling Company

Just because they allow pets doesn't imply everything is acceptable. Most businesses have policies to safeguard their trucks, limit liability, and typically ensure that the driver is in charge of their pet.

One of the most prevalent limitations is that pets must be under 30 pounds and only be dogs or cats. Exotic pets that may need specific conditions to exist, much alone live pleasantly, have no place in the trucking industry, and there's no guarantee that your pet iguana will be safe if you travel in winter.

The weight restriction is necessary to make it easier to bring an animal into the cab and prevent a restless pet from accidentally causing you to turn the wheel in an impossible way for lighter animals.

If you intend to transport your animal with you, pet-friendly transportation companies might also ask you for a deposit. This payment is for any cab damage incurred while performing trucking jobs. In certain instances, they could even demand that cats be declawed or limit the right to bring a pet with you on a CDL job to lease operators only.

5 Trucking Companies That Allow Big Dogs

Being an over-the-road truck driver may be isolating, especially if your travels keep you away from your home for extended periods. Having dogs can also be challenging with this kind of schedule since only some people have friends or relatives prepared to pet sit nearly daily.

Fortunately, more trucking companies are beginning to permit their drivers to travel with their pets. This reduces pet care costs, prevents loneliness while traveling, and can increase your job satisfaction.

LTI Trucking Services

One of the top pet-friendly trucking firms, according to other drivers, is LTI Trucking Services. Nearly 40% of its drivers, according to them, travel with a pet. They do make exceptions, but they only allow dogs and cats that weigh up to 60 pounds. In fact, the business recently permitted a driver to travel with his talking parrot in tow.

Any pet-friendly trucking firm will require a deposit, but LTI Trucking Services is renowned for having low pet deposits that are returned when you cease working with the organization.

J.B. Hunt

You may bring your pet dog that weighs 60 pounds or fewer if you wish to drive for J.B. Hunt. The organization does, however, have a policy prohibiting any violent breeds, so if you apply, you might want to discuss this requirement with your recruiter. There is a $300 pet deposit required before you may take your pet with you on the road.

Interstate Distributor

Interstate Distributor is the only business on this list that permits you to travel with two pets in your vehicle. A Pet Agreement that covers the responsibilities associated with taking your pets on the road is required when you sign up with this business. Pets are welcome in the trucking yards at Interstate Distributor.

Knight Transportation

Drivers can take one dog or cat on the road with them, according to Knight Transportation, a nationwide organization. The maximum weight for any pet is 30 pounds. You need to put down a $400 deposit before your pet may ride with you. You might receive a return of $200 of this when you cease driving for the company.

West Side Transport

For drivers of all experience levels, West Side Transport provides excellent chances on a home daily, regional, dedicated, and OTR routes. Simply put, they think that paying drivers well on a weekly basis and giving them opportunities for flexible work schedules is the right thing to do.

According to West Side, having a dog in your vehicle can make you a healthier and happier driver! They don't want you to pass up the opportunity to spend time with your best friend. West Side Transport actually permits two dogs for each driver!

Tips for Pet-Proofing your Truck for the Road

There are a few things you should do when you find a company that permits you to travel with your pet to improve your experience for both of you.

Get Things in Order Before Your Leave

Once you have a driving position with a trucking business that accepts pets, there are a few more things to think about before you and your pet set out on your voyage.

  1. To make the transfer easier, let your pet get used to the unfamiliar sounds and smells within the taxi. Before going for a little drive, wait together in a parked car. Before starting to drive with your pet, you might wish to go through this routine a few times.
  2. Before taking your first journey, visit your veterinarian. It is a good idea to keep a record of your pet's shots and to make sure they are up to date.

Talk about whether you might need needles or medicine to travel outside of your home base. To keep those unpleasant pests out of your truck, get a flea and tick preventative!
